+.Sh DESCRIPTION
+The
+.Nm
+driver provides support for PCI communications cards containing
+simple communications ports, such as NS16550-family
+.Pf ( Nm com )
+serial ports and standard PC-like
+.Pf ( Nm lpt )
+parallel ports.
+The driver is called
+.Dq universal
+because the interfaces to these devices aren't nearly as well
+defined and standard as they should be.
+.Pp

+.Pp
+The
+.Ar port
+locator is used to identify the port (starting from 0) on the
+communications card that a subdevice is supposed to attach to.
+Typically, the numbering of ports is explained in a card's
+hardware documentation, and the port numbers used by the driver
+are the same as (or one off from, e.g., the manual uses ports
+numbered starting from 1) those described in the documentation.

+.Sh HISTORY
+The
+.Nm
+driver first appeared in
+.Nx 1.4 .
+.Ox
+support was added in
+.Ox 2.7 .
+CardBus support was added in
+.Ox 4.0 .

+.Sh BUGS
+The current design of this driver keeps any
+.Nm com
+ports on these cards from easily being used as console.
+Of course, because boards with those are PCI boards, they also suffer
+from dynamic address assignment, which also means that they
+can't easily be used as console.
+.Pp
+Some of the cards supported by this driver have jumper-selectable
+.Nm com
+port clock multipliers, which are unsupported by this driver.
+Those can be easily accommodated with driver flags, or by
+using a properly scaled baud rate when talking to the card.
+.Pp
+Some of the cards supported by this driver, e.g., the VScom PCI-800,
+have software-selectable
+.Nm com
+port clock multipliers, which are unsupported by this driver.
+Those can be accommodated using internal driver flags, or by using
+a properly scaled baud rate when talking to the card.
+.Pp
+Some ports use an
+.Nm lpt
+driver other than the machine-independent driver.
+Those ports will not be able to use
+.Nm lpt
+ports attached to
+.Nm
+devices.
